Output 12bd492d54b4e57f919ee4bfd5e51720b6bf8933409a8fb367f07679988fbad9:35

value
595429
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bd391572b016f610c8eef5aa812b54a66b507a5 OP_EQUAL
address
34E9chyHVigK8cicPtN37HXumqtfKRHWMH
transaction
12bd492d54b4e57f919ee4bfd5e51720b6bf8933409a8fb367f07679988fbad9
confirmations
186701
spent
true